LCP Dispensing
The NT8’s LCP option can accurately and quickly dispense drops as low as 30 nL. Its fully-
automated calibration system ensures that the syringe tip is centered to within 50 µm of the
target drop location, and it can dispense LCP and well solution drops to a 96-drop LCP plate in
about 7 minutes.
Active Humidification
The NT8 prevents sample evaporation with three powerful, fully-enclosed humidifiers that
actively control humidity from ambient to 95%. You can set humidity on/off manually or “set it
and forget it” and let the NT8 do the work.
The NT8 can increase humidity from 60% to 85% in under 20 seconds. The humidifiers are
positioned away from active samples so your drops are protected from condensation and
buildup.

The NT8 can be configured for LCP dispenses and for plate copying.
LCP
The lipid cubic phase (LCP) option includes a dispensing attachment that can dispense LCP
drops as small as 25-200 nL. The dispenser uses an 8 mm barrel syringe, which a sensor
monitors for proper positioning before dispensing begins.
The LCP model dispenses a complete 96-drop LCP plate in fewer than 6 minutes for both the
lipid drop setting well solution drop setting.
LCP models include a lipid mixer and an automatic LCP calibration system. The lipid mixer
attaches to the NT8’s deck, and is controlled by the software to ensure the right number of
mixing cycles are applied to the syringe. The automatic calibration system ensures the syringe
tip is centered to within 50 µm.
Plate Copy
The plate copy option includes a specialized head that includes a mount for HV tips. The plate
copy head can aspirate and dispense up to 200 µL of reagent from a deep well block to a
crystallization plate. The plate copy head consists of eight positive displacement syringes
capable of dispensing viscous reagents.
The NT8 deck can accommodate one rack of standard 200 µL pipette tips and can
automatically load and eject tips. While most tips are washable, plate copy tips are not and
must be disposed of after use.
